ABSOLUTE AXI U RATI GS (Note 1)
Total Supply Voltage (V+ to V) .............................. 18V
Input Voltage ........................ (V+ + 0.3V) to (V– 0.3V)
Output Short-Circuit Duration ......................... Indefinite
Storage Temperature Range ................ – 65°C to 150°C
Lead Temperature (Soldering, 10 sec)................. 300°C
Operating Temperature Range
LTC1050AC/C .................................. – 40°C to 85°C
LTC1050H ..................................... – 40°C to 125°C
LTC1050AM/M (OBSOLETE) .......... – 55°C to 125°C
